The game featured a revolutionary control scheme to aid players who truly understand the game. Both for bowling and batting the game supports all levels of players, the highest difficulty truly testing even the most hardened cricket fan. The game might not feature a fully recognisable roster, but a quick download fills every team with their actual players for those people who need that sort of thing. The game truly feels like a cricket game for cricket fans.
